Crysis requires a pretty hefty PC for you to run it in all its glory, and the rumor is that this high spec requirement is why the game will only be ported to the PlayStation 3. Apparently a Crysis 1.5 release is being planned for the system, but if EA is true to its usual pattern, we'd be surprised if this game didn't get a multi-console release. EA has denied the existence of any kind of console Crysis.

Why is it not possible to run at the same level of detail? I know that the ps3 has less ram but I remember reading that console architecture is very different from PC and even though there is less ram the ram is much much faster..
Not even close to any modern PC. Faster RAM isn't going to make much of a difference when you have only 512mb of it, as opposed to 2gb. The graphics card on the PS3 is also rather old at this point, being based on Nvidia 7800 architecture, which in turn is just a small upgrade of the 6800 series.
Even high end PCs today have trouble running it at all details maxed, forget about consoles even coming close to that level of detail.

When the 360 was brand new it could keep up, but by the time the PS3 came out consoles were already behind with the introduction of the 8800's. Right now consoles can't even keep up with a midrange PC. The 360 can only run COD 4 at 600p (1024x600 resolution = 614,400 pixels).
Where a new midrange graphics card like the 9600GT can run it at 1920x1200 = 2,304,000 pixels. That's almost four times the resolution for only $169.99.
Just compare a good PC running Crysis to Halo 3 on the 360. It's not even close.
